Mobile App Development Cost in Saudi Arabia 2026 — Complete Guide

Qemma Soft April 07, 2026 10 min read 2 views
Mobile App Development Cost in Saudi Arabia 2026 — Complete Guide

Whether you own a restaurant, a retail store, a clinic, or a fast-growing startup — one of the first questions you'll ask when considering a mobile app is: how much will it cost? In Saudi Arabia, the answer depends on many factors that we'll break down clearly in this guide.

Understanding app development costs before you start protects your budget, helps you evaluate vendor proposals accurately, and prevents the most common mistake Saudi business owners make: choosing the cheapest option and ending up with an unusable product.

Why Mobile Apps Matter for Saudi Businesses in 2026

Saudi Arabia has one of the highest smartphone penetration rates in the world — over 95% of the population owns a smartphone. Consumers expect to interact with brands through apps. A well-built mobile app can:

  • Increase repeat purchases through loyalty programs and push notifications
  • Reduce customer service load with self-service features
  • Collect valuable customer data for marketing decisions
  • Improve brand perception and customer trust
  • Enable direct sales through Mada, STC Pay, Apple Pay, Tabby, and Tamara

The question is not whether to build an app, but how to build it right within your budget.

The 6 Key Factors That Determine App Development Cost

1. Platform: iOS, Android, or Both?

Building for both iOS and Android using a cross-platform framework like Flutter costs roughly 30–40% more than a single platform — but reaches 100% of the Saudi market. Building native apps separately (Swift for iOS, Kotlin for Android) costs nearly double and is only justified for apps with very high performance requirements.

Recommendation: For most Saudi business apps, Flutter (cross-platform) is the optimal choice — one codebase, both platforms, lower cost.

2. App Type and Complexity

The category of your app directly impacts development time and cost:

  • E-commerce app: Product catalogue, cart, checkout, order tracking, payment gateways
  • Service booking app: Calendar, scheduling, notifications, provider/customer matching
  • SaaS app: Multi-user dashboards, subscription billing, complex business logic
  • Educational app: Content management, video streaming, progress tracking, quizzes
  • Entertainment app: Media delivery, social features, real-time interactions

3. UI/UX Design: Custom vs. Template

A fully custom design with unique brand identity, micro-animations, and pixel-perfect Arabic RTL layout costs significantly more than a template-based approach — but converts better and differentiates your brand in a competitive market. Template-based designs save cost but look generic.

4. Technical Complexity

Each additional technical layer adds development time:

  • User authentication and roles (customer, admin, delivery driver)
  • Real-time features (live chat, order tracking on map)
  • Third-party API integrations (ZATCA, payment gateways, shipping companies)
  • Admin dashboard and analytics panel
  • Multi-language support (Arabic RTL + English)
  • Offline mode and data synchronization

5. Saudi Market-Specific Requirements

Apps targeting the Saudi market have specific technical requirements not every development company handles well:

  • Full Arabic RTL interface (not just translation — complete right-to-left layout)
  • Saudi payment gateway integrations: Mada, STC Pay, Apple Pay, Tabby, Tamara
  • ZATCA e-invoicing compliance for commercial transactions
  • Arabic push notifications
  • Saudi phone number formats (+966)

6. Ongoing Maintenance and Support

App development doesn't end at launch. Budget for ongoing costs: OS updates (iOS and Android release major updates annually), bug fixes, new features, and server hosting. Plan for 15–20% of the initial development cost per year for maintenance.

Average App Development Costs in Saudi Arabia (2026)

Based on current market rates for Saudi-focused development:

Simple App — SAR 10,000 to 25,000

What you get: 5–10 screens, basic functionality, template-based design, single platform (iOS or Android), no third-party integrations.

Examples: business card app, simple booking form, basic product catalogue with WhatsApp contact.

Mid-Range App — SAR 25,000 to 60,000

What you get: 10–25 screens, custom design, both iOS and Android (Flutter), 1–2 payment gateway integrations, admin panel, Arabic RTL fully supported, push notifications.

Examples: restaurant ordering app, service booking app, small e-commerce app, clinic appointment system.

Advanced App — SAR 60,000 and above

What you get: 25+ screens, fully custom design and branding, complex business logic, multiple integrations (payments, shipping, ZATCA, SMS, maps), multi-role system, real-time features, dedicated admin dashboard with analytics.

Examples: full e-commerce platform, SaaS product, ride-hailing or delivery app, enterprise management system.

Note: These are indicative price ranges. Final cost depends on the specific company, team seniority, project timeline, and level of quality.

5 Practical Tips to Reduce App Development Cost

1. Start with an MVP (Minimum Viable Product)

Build only the core features needed to launch and validate your idea. An MVP typically costs 40–60% less than the full product. Once you have real users and feedback, invest in additional features with confidence.

2. Use Cross-Platform Development (Flutter)

Flutter lets one team build for both iOS and Android simultaneously. Compared to two separate native apps, you save 30–40% in development cost.

3. Prepare Detailed Requirements Before Requesting Quotes

Vague requirements lead to vague proposals and surprise costs later. Write down exactly what screens you need, what each screen does, and what integrations are required. This alone can save 20% in scoping and revision time.

4. Choose a Template Design for Non-Customer-Facing Screens

Reserve custom design budget for screens customers see (home, product, checkout). Admin and back-office screens can use standard UI components without impacting the customer experience.

5. Sign a Fixed-Price Contract with Clear Scope

Time-and-materials contracts can spiral in cost. A fixed-price contract with a clearly defined scope protects your budget — as long as the scope is documented thoroughly before signing.

How to Choose the Right Mobile App Development Company in Saudi Arabia

Check Their Saudi Market Portfolio

Look for apps they've built for Saudi clients specifically. Have they integrated Mada? Built Arabic RTL interfaces? Handled ZATCA requirements? Ask to see live apps in the Saudi App Store or Google Play.

Verify Technical Expertise

Ask which framework they use and why. A company recommending Flutter for a standard business app is making a sound technical decision. A company insisting on building two separate native apps for a basic use case may be inflating the budget unnecessarily.

Evaluate Support and Maintenance Commitment

The relationship doesn't end at app launch. Ask specifically: What is your support process after delivery? What is your guaranteed response time for critical bugs? Do you support in Arabic during Saudi business hours?

Ask for a Direct Client Reference

A professional company will connect you with a past Saudi client who can speak honestly about the experience. This single step filters out 80% of unreliable vendors.

Conclusion: What Should Your App Budget Be?

For most Saudi SMEs and startups, a well-built mid-range app (SAR 25,000–60,000) delivers the best return on investment. It's enough to build a professional, fully functional product with Saudi payment integrations, Arabic RTL support, and a basic admin panel — without overspending on features you don't need yet.

Start with a clear scope, choose a company with proven Saudi market experience, and build an MVP before committing to the full feature set.

At Qemma Soft, we specialize in mobile app development for the Saudi market — Flutter apps with full Arabic RTL support, Mada and STC Pay integration, and ZATCA compliance.

Get a Free Quote for Your App →

Share this article:

Related Articles

Mobile App Retention Playbook 2026: Keep Users Coming Back

Mobile App Retention Playbook 2026: Keep Users Coming Back

Retention is the new growth metric. Practical tactics to improve activation, hab...

Read More →
Mobile App Development Cost in Saudi Arabia 2026: Complete Guide

Mobile App Development Cost in Saudi Arabia 2026: Complete Guide

Planning a mobile app in Saudi Arabia? This guide breaks down real development c...

Read More →
Mobile App Development Trends 2026: AR, 5G & Beyond

Mobile App Development Trends 2026: AR, 5G & Beyond

Mobile apps are evolving faster than ever. Explore the cutting-edge technologies...

Read More →

Ready to Transform Your Business?

Let's discuss how our expertise can help you achieve your goals.

Get Free Consultation